For the same reason that no animal and for that matter no plant can live in peace. We (individually, as a community and as a species) want the best deal going. This means competing with others for the means of life, and this competition means that the losers will get less of those means. Dying is not desirable, so organisms (consciously or not) fight - for instance beech trees secrete a chemical into the soil which poisons other trees. Fleas eat from cats, while cats eat mice. And so on.
It is also true that the cats fight among themselves for territory (= hunting opportunities), for the right to reproduce, and so on.
Finally, cats as a species compete with stoats, owls, foxes and magpies for the same sort of prey.
The Arabs have a proverb:
...Me against my brother
...Us brothers against our cousins
...The family against the town
...Our town against the rest................and so on.
Read Darwin. He puts it very nicely.

Tough question. I like to think there's a first time for everything. So just because we've been waring for our entire history doesn't mean we have to. But I do think combativeness is a part of humans. I think the fighting instinct can be enhanced or minimized, like in the case of training a dog, but the instinct is there. Like many animals we are territorial by nature. We want to protect our stuff. This was adaptive in our early history but may be very dangerous with modern technology.
